UACJ Automotive Whitehall Industries, Inc., commonly referred to as Whitehall Industries, is a leading player in the automotive components industry, headquartered in the United States. Established in 1986, the company has made significant strides in manufacturing high-quality aluminium and metal products, primarily serving the automotive sector. With major operational regions across North America, Whitehall Industries is renowned for its innovative approach to lightweight solutions, which enhance vehicle performance and fuel efficiency. The company’s core offerings include precision-engineered components and assemblies, distinguished by their durability and cost-effectiveness. Whitehall Industries has solidified its market position through strategic partnerships and a commitment to sustainability, earning recognition for its contributions to the automotive supply chain. As a trusted supplier, the company continues to drive advancements in automotive technology, ensuring it remains at the forefront of the industry.

In 2021, UACJ Automotive Whitehall Industries, Inc. reported no carbon emissions, with a consistent record of zero emissions from 2017 to 2021. This data is cascaded from its parent company, UACJ Corporation, which indicates a commitment to sustainable practices within the automotive industry. The emissions data is classified as "scope not specified," suggesting a lack of detailed categorisation into Scope 1, 2, or 3 emissions. Despite the absence of specific reduction targets or initiatives, UACJ Automotive Whitehall Industries, Inc. operates under the broader climate commitments of its parent company. The company has not disclosed any specific science-based targets (SBTi) or climate pledges, reflecting a potential area for future development in their sustainability strategy. As a current subsidiary of UACJ Corporation, UACJ Automotive Whitehall Industries, Inc. aligns with industry standards for emissions reporting and climate action, although further transparency and commitment to reduction initiatives would enhance its environmental profile.
